The flat plains of the battleground have sung to him for months, beckoning him, luring him into its grasp. He is capable of so much, but the boy has hindered himself and hasn’t bothered to even try until now. His inexperience will play against him, that he knows, but it doesn’t stop him – not this time.

    Waiting allows his mind to wander, his nerves to be plucked like the strings of a violin. Come on, come on, he whispers to himself as his breath clouds around his face, his mismatched eyes flickering to every direction. To stay warm and to prepare himself, Castile idly paces. There is snow and ice blanketing the plains as far as he can see. Fortunately, the clouds are no longer spitting flakes, allowing a fairly clear visual of when his opponent materializes and joins him. Simultaneously, they scrutinize one another. Having no ill will, Castile offers a nod, but nothing more. He still paces – a few steps to the left, turn, a few to the right, turn – even as Krigare speaks as though their paths have crossed by chance.

    The conversation is moot and Castile has no interest. In response, he merely grunts as his gaze remains funneled on his target knowing well that an attack will come to set this battle aflame.

    And it most certainly does.

    There is no way Castile could have anticipated what would happen, or how. He blinks and Krigare is lunging with his mouth agape, his blunt teeth bared. At the time of attack, Castile is still pacing perpendicular to his opponent with his right side open. Admittedly, he is startled by the sudden lurch and so he stumbles to his left in the shallow snow, away from Krigare, but it doesn’t spare him from having his skin tightly gripped between the stallion’s teeth. His wings sprout up and slightly extended to regain balance, and with that, the top of his shoulder near the withers is bitten. With the motion, a patch of his mane is also caught in the foray.

    When the grip is released, the area is left throbbing as blood rushes to the site. Castile, mostly unfamiliar to pain, groans but it pours adrenaline into his system. This unleashes something inside him he has struggled to control. It doesn’t take over him entirely, not yet, but it ripples down his legs and shifts his hooves into the claws of a dragon. Unaware of the change – his mind thinks only of the battle, of his retaliation – Castile rears up ¾ of his height and lashes out toward Krigare’s right shoulder. He anticipated seeing his hooves flail in attempt to bluntly hit somewhere on his opponent’s right side of the forehand (since his targeting isn’t entirely precise), and so is shocked to see talons desperately groping to tear flesh instead.

    When his hooves – no, claws – alight back into the snow, a chill rises through him but subsides with another wave of throbbing heat. His right shoulder has been hit, the dull concussion rippling through his muscle. <i>”Shit,”</i> he mutters under his breath, his jaws clenching and his eyes shutting for an instant. Krigare, with his hind end facing Castile, veers right after his attack. Ideally, the young stallion would have kicked back considering the close proximity, however, he hesitates to add additional stress to his shoulder so soon. The adrenaline is dulling the ache to a degree, but his ignorance and youthful fear decides against his initial plan.

    The anger brewing inside him – it has to be anger, right? What else would he feel in the heat of battle? – fuels his shape shifting only so much. He wants the claws to remain to provide more traction in the ice and snow, but gradually they are being replaced by hooves once more. As he swerves to his left, two claws have awkwardly shifted back to hooves – his rear left and front right – which makes moving more ungraceful, but the traction in the remaining claws help to complete the tight loop to face Krigare. In that time frame, Castile’s face has mutated into a cross of a dragon, having the muzzle and teeth of one, that snap forward when he lunges for his opponent’s neck. He isn’t trying to kill his opponent, but perhaps maim? Would that make him the victor? Any damage could potentially scar therefore leaving a mark of the deep ferocity Castile is capable of. If, in the case, he does find purchase, the young stallion tries to thrash in order to do more than leave mere puncture holes. Any injury could distract or slow down Krigare, or so he hopes. Castile retracts and turns right, his left side facing his opponent as to protect his injured right shoulder. He tries to keep reasonably close to his rival as to not enable him the chance for great momentum or power in his following retaliations.
